Want to add a quick note to this video: Lots of people were asking what to do if they DIDN'T have a tempo start. You should look to turn the disadvantages of tempo play into your advantages. For example while fast tempo is generally the best way to play right now, it does have it's down sides. For instance you're always taking options based on things that make you strong NOW even if it might not be PERFECT later. But if you're not in a rush to be slamming and playing fast tempo than might as well greed instead right? So now you're taking items of carousel to build perfect items ex. BB for Karma instead of Adaptive or Shojin. You're taking Augments that are stronger later ex. You might not have a 4-cost now but Little Buddies for when you play Olaf or Ryze etc... is broken You are using OPTIMIZATION to make up for player who tempo'd. You can do that with level 8 boards as well as reroll. I just think the window for rerolling is much shorter this patch save for your usual 3-cost comps which spike earlier and harder than your 4-cost comps and can actually win out over them unlike 2/1 costs rn. Disagree with Shiv over Rageblade. You're going to play for tempo. This means you're last pick on Caro. With a rod left, if you get stuck with a sword, armor or cloak, you're in a terrible position--Hexblade just isn't slammable, you already have pen with shiv so you don't want spark, and you never want to waste a DPS item on a tank item unless you have to. It just isn't worth it. Additionally, if you slam Shiv, you're immediately throwing away a bow when you may not get another as you 100 winstreak. However, slamming rageblade leaves a tear open. A tear open is one of the best things you can have. The only item you don't want to be stuck with is armor and MAYBE a belt. Your halfway, or throwing away the future doesn't work in this situation, due to carousel priority, and leaving your options open. You may find a shop with 3 Kalistas, or be contested by the two people who grabbed portal spat from carousel priority. Antiheal will come, and shred will come--and they aren't needed in stage 2--and thats taking into consideration your item slam tempo selection earlier in the video. I do see the argument for slamming shiv here, but you're committing--with no scout, and leaving your future in the hands of other players on the carousel.

One item I heavily disagree with is redemption. If you slam it early and check the numbers you'll almost always see it healing enough to compete with warmogs if you have multiple frontline units, which you SHOULD have early game anyways. And that's not even counting the AOE damage resistance buff. Redemption is legit cracked and severely underrated. If you look up the stats for Elise for example, Redemption is her HIGHEST winrate item in the early stages. Maybe it's because I play early shapeshifter so %hp healing is more useful but for my playstyle redemption is absolutely an early game tempo item that just happens to scale, similar to guinsoos
@WaterParkTactics
@WaterParkTactics День назад
1. Redemption uses the two best components in the game making it a low value item slam. No comp needs it to win unlike anti-heal or shred. It's just a nice win more item. 2. Early game for me is stage 2. I average about 2 units for frontline. Redemption healing is not more than Warmogs there unless if have fully upgraded Shapeshifter units or already have some augment that gives you extra HP. I don't have anything against it as a midgame slam when playing AD lines. I think it's Rakan's best item when playing 5 Faerie. 3. Stats look good on Redemption + Elise because Shapeshifter Crown gives you a Redemption crown and 4 Shape is a really strong early game board. Rarely cause you slammed it with items you had. I actually forgot how to check how an item fares on a specific unit in the stats for a certain parts of the game. I vaguely remember doing it once but I don't recall enough to check Elise's actual stats. I would assume the sample size isn't that big.

1) Think of the value of vow coming from the flat mana it gives at the start of the fight... which is more valuable on a 4 or 5 cost with an impactful ult late game. It's not really a pure tank item in the way crownguard can be on a unit that uses the AP 2) Think about what dishsoap's goal here is for stage 4. He's trying to play a level 8 board, so saving gold and rolling on 8 is much more valuable than rolling here on 7.
@WaterParkTactics
@WaterParkTactics День назад
Other comment explained it pretty well, only thing I would add is that people often overlook the value of AP on tanks early game. The fact that Crownguard gives so much AP allows for huge health shields on the right units like Blitz. Combine that with the fact that the shield guarantees them at least 2 casts, it's like a better VOW early game.
